Key Features
- Totally Chlorine Free: The diapers are made without chlorine bleaching to reduce chemical exposure on delicate skin.
- Organic cotton enhanced: A soft, plant-based inner surface gives a comfortable feel against a baby's skin while reducing irritation risk.
- Up to 12 hours protection: An absorbent core designed with sustainably sourced wood pulp provides extended leak protection for naps and many overnight periods.
- Plant-based waterproof layer: Microporous film helps keep moisture away from clothing while still allowing skin to breathe.
- Dermatologist and allergy certified: Allergy UK verification and dermatological testing reduce the odds of rashes for sensitive babies.
- Sustainable production: Manufactured in a carbon neutral facility with paper packaging to lower environmental impact.

Specifications
| Brand | Pura |
| Size | Size 3 (9-20 lbs) |
| Count | 26 per pack, Pack of 3 (78 total) |
| Material highlights | Organic cotton enhanced lining; plant-based absorbent core |
| Chemical profile | Totally Chlorine Free, no fragrance, no lotions, no parabens, no latex, no phthalates |
| Protection | Up to 12 hours leak protection; microporous plant-based waterproof layer |
| Certifications | Allergy UK verified; manufactured in a carbon neutral plant; B Corp |
